简述css的三种引入方式
1.直接给元素添加样式属性2.添加样式标签,定义样式3.引入样式文件,直接使用链接css样式的4种引入方式
链接外部样式表文件是使用link标签完成的,并且仅显示在HTML文档的头部。此过程需要一个href属性来指定外部CSS文件的路径。
link元素包含type和rel属性,用于确定CSS文件的MIME类型以及该文件与当前文档之间的关系。
链接元素可以与HTML文档一起加载,并且链接的CSS也可以使用JavaScript动态修改。
导入外部样式表是使用@import语句完成的,这与链接类似,但并不完全相同。
@import是在CSS2中提出的,早期的浏览器不支持。
在样式标签中使用时,建议选择@import。
但使用@import导入CSS文件会增加请求文件时服务器的负载,并且页面加载时CSS样式不会立即生效,可能会导致屏幕闪烁。
更重要的是,使用@import导入的样式不能通过DOM进行操作。
内联样式使用HTML元素的style属性来直接定义仅影响特定元素的样式。
它们适合调试,但不建议频繁使用。
内联样式直接内置于HTML文档中,导致在故障排除时很难确定错误是来自HTML还是CSS,从而增加了开发团队的工作难度。
HTML中的style标签用于控制页面的显示,位于head部分。
style标签内的CSS代码与内联样式相同,这可能会导致代码混乱并且难以发现错误。
如果您有大量CSS样式,文档的加载时间将会增加。
所以尽量避免使用style标签来控制样式。
建议将CSS代码和HTML代码分开,并使用外部链接来表示CSS文件。
说明:链接外部样式文件在功能上与导入外部样式表类似,但链接方法更通用且不受版本限制。
内联样式简单快速,但很容易混淆您的代码。
虽然样式标签直观地控制样式,但它可以容易造成问题发现困难。
建议遵循最佳实践并优先考虑链接外部样式表以提高可维护性和代码性能。
引入CSS的方式有哪些
css的引用方式主要有三种:1.内部引用,HTML文档中2.外部引用,使用标签指的是外部css文件,样式指的是html文档。css三种引入方式
CSS的呈现方式有三种:1、通过外部样式表(externalstyles)呈现;扩展:外部样式表是指将所有样式定义存储在单独的文件中,然后通过HTML标签插入到文档中。此方法允许在多个文档中重用样式,减少代码量并简化管理。
内部样式表是指将样式定义存储在HTML文档中,并通过标签以内部样式表的形式将样式定义插入到文档中。
内联样式是指直接在HTML元素的style属性中编写样式定义。
这种方式比较灵活,但是很容易造成代码冗余,影响可维护性。